上一篇 下一篇 分享链接 返回 返回顶部

独立服务器做网站群内容同步和管理方案

发布人:lengling 发布时间:1 天前 阅读量:17



活动:桔子数据-爆款香港服务器,CTG+CN2高速带宽、快速稳定、平均延迟10+ms 速度快,免备案,每月仅需19元!! 点击查看

独立服务器做网站群内容同步和管理方案

在互联网时代,网站群的建设与管理成为了众多企业和机构的一项重要工作。由于业务需求和内容更新的复杂性,传统的单网站管理模式已经无法满足日益增长的需求。因此,本文将探讨如何利用独立服务器构建一个高效、稳定且易于管理的网站群内容同步和管理方案。

独立服务器的选择与配置

首先,选择合适的独立服务器是建立网站群的第一步。桔子数据作为一家专业提供云服务的企业,其提供的服务器具有高稳定性、高可扩展性和高安全性等特点,是建立网站群的理想选择。

1. 硬件配置

  • 处理器:选择性能卓越的CPU,如Intel Xeon系列或AMD EPYC系列,以确保多任务处理和高速运行。
  • 内存:根据网站群的访问量和数据量选择足够的RAM,如16GB或以上。
  • 存储:采用SSD硬盘或混合硬盘(SSD+HDD),确保快速的数据读写速度和足够的存储空间。
  • 带宽:选择高带宽的服务器,保证大流量访问时的稳定性和速度。

2. 软件配置

  • 操作系统:推荐使用Linux系统,如Ubuntu或CentOS,它们稳定且安全。
  • Web服务器:使用Nginx或Apache作为Web服务器,两者都支持高并发连接和强大的扩展性。
  • 数据库:MySQL或PostgreSQL是不错的选择,它们支持大规模数据存储和高效的数据处理。
  • 内容管理系统(CMS):如WordPress、Joomla或Drupal等,它们都支持多语言、多站点和高度定制化。

内容同步方案

为了确保网站群内各站点内容的一致性和更新同步,可以采用以下几种方法:

1. 单一数据库方案

所有站点共享一个数据库,通过统一的API或CMS进行内容更新和同步。这种方法简单易行,但当站点数量较多时,数据库的负载会成为瓶颈。

2. 分布式文件系统(DFS)方案

使用如NFS、GlusterFS等分布式文件系统,将文件同步到所有站点上。这种方法需要保证文件的一致性和更新同步,可考虑使用rsync等工具进行文件同步。

3. 消息队列方案(如RabbitMQ)

使用消息队列来处理各站点之间的内容更新请求。当某一站点的内容更新时,将更新消息发送到消息队列中,其他站点监听并从队列中获取消息进行内容更新。这种方法可以大大降低单点故障的风险并提高系统的可扩展性。

安全管理方案

在独立服务器上部署网站群时,安全是最重要的考虑因素之一。以下是一些常用的安全措施:

1. 防火墙和安全组规则设置

设置严格的防火墙规则和安全组规则,限制未经授权的访问和防止DDoS攻击等网络攻击。

2. 数据备份和恢复计划

定期对数据进行备份并测试恢复计划,确保在数据丢失或损坏时能迅速恢复。

3. 定期安全审计和漏洞扫描

定期进行安全审计和漏洞扫描,及时发现并修复安全漏洞。可以使用如Nessus、OpenVAS等工具进行漏洞扫描。

目录结构
全文
关于Centos源停止维护导致源失效解决方案

重大通知!用户您好,以下内容请务必知晓!


由于CentOS官方已全面停止维护CentOS Linux项目,公告指出 CentOS 7和8在2024年6月30日停止技术服务支持,详情见CentOS官方公告。
导致CentOS系统源已全面失效,比如安装宝塔等等会出现网络不可达等报错,解决方案是更换系统源。输入以下命令:


bash <(curl -sSL https://www.95vps.com/linux/main.sh)

然后选择阿里云或者其他源,一直按回车不要选Y。源更换完成后,即可正常安装软件。


如需了解更多信息,请访问: 查看CentOS官方公告

查看详情 关闭
通知